CTA Blue Line runs 24/7 from O'Hare to downtown Chicago (45 min, $5). Taxis use a flat-rate zone system; downtown is around $40–45 plus tip. Ride-shares are typically $30–50.The Airport Transit System (ATS) connects all terminals and parking. Metra commuter rail does not serve O'Hare directly; transfer downtown via Blue Line.
Continental climate with four distinct seasons. Summers are warm and humid (25–32°C) with afternoon thunderstorms. Winters are cold (−10 to −2°C) with heavy snowfall that regularly delays flights December through March.
Spring and fall are mild but unpredictable. Pack layers. Lake Michigan moderates temperatures near the lakefront, but O'Hare sits inland and runs colder.

Northwest Arkansas to Chicago O'Hare: The Walmart Supply Chain Express
XNA-ORD links the corporate heart of America's largest retailer to the nation's busiest inland hub. United Express and American Eagle combine for 4 to 7 daily nonstops on regional jets. Block time is about 1 hour 45 minutes on the 530-mile sector. Northwest Arkansas Regional Airport exists in large part because of Walmart, Tyson Foods, and J.B. Hunt, all headquartered within 20 miles of the terminal. Consumer goods companies, food suppliers, and logistics firms send employees to XNA weekly for buyer meetings. This corporate traffic base gives XNA more nonstop destinations than its metro population would otherwise support.
Hub Connections and Regional Context
ORD is one of XNA's primary connecting hubs, feeding passengers into United's domestic and international network. DFW on American is the other major hub connection, and DFW gets higher frequency from XNA due to American's hub strength and the shorter distance. Chicago connections serve XNA passengers headed to the Upper Midwest, Northeast, and international destinations through ORD. The Bentonville area has grown rapidly, adding hotel capacity, corporate meeting facilities, and cultural attractions including Crystal Bridges Museum. XNA's single terminal is modern and uncrowded. Security lines are consistently short. The airport opened in 1998 and was specifically built to serve the region's corporate travel needs, replacing smaller facilities in Fayetteville and Fort Smith.
